Frequently asked questions

What makes RV parks in Brisbane unique?
If you're planning a road trip to Brisbane, staying in an RV park is an excellent way to see the area. Nature enthusiasts come here for the riverfront and parks. After you've found your spot at the RV park in Brisbane, try some local specialties at the top-notch restaurants.
What are some top RV sites near Brisbane?
Castaways Moreton Island is a highly recommended RV park for your roadtrip, featuring free parking and barbecue grills. If you're heading out with friends or family, you might enjoy the garden and a picnic area available at this campground. Other recommended RV parks include Paradise Country Farmstay and NRMA Lake Somerset Holiday Park.
What should I see in Brisbane?
If you want to find some ways to explore Brisbane while making the most of your travel budget, this destination has a lot to offer. Spots where you'll find the natural beauty on display include ANZAC Square War Memorial, Roma Street Parkland, and Riverstage. Other popular places not to be missed include Suncorp Stadium and XXXX Brewery.
What's it like to stay in an RV park in Brisbane?
Staying in an RV park is a fun and convenient alternative for your trip to Brisbane. This kind of accommodation gives you a large space to park your trailer and stay the night where you're often surrounded by nature. Lots of RV parks are near hiking trails and lakes, which makes it easy to enjoy outdoor activities.
